Task Management: Trello
If you want to streamline your task management process, Trello offers a user-friendly solution. This task management software is more than just a project management tool; it’s a versatile platform that integrates collaboration tools, productivity tools, and even time-tracking software. With Trello, you can create boards to organize your tasks visually, move cards between lists to track progress, and assign tasks to team members effortlessly.
The beauty of Trello lies in its simplicity and flexibility. You can customize your boards to suit your workflow, whether you prefer a Kanban-style board or a more structured approach with lists and deadlines. Collaboration is seamless with Trello, as team members can leave comments, attach files, and mention each other on specific tasks. This level of interaction enhances productivity and ensures that everyone is on the same page.
Trello provides a complimentary package with fundamental functionalities, ideal for individual use or small team collaborations. For enhanced features such as power-ups and automation, subscription plans begin at $5 up to $17.50 per user per month.

Text Expansion Tool: TextExpander
TextExpander is a versatile text expansion tool designed to enhance productivity and streamline communication for individuals and teams. With TextExpander, users can create custom abbreviations, or snippets, that automatically expand into longer phrases, paragraphs, or even entire documents. This feature saves time and reduces repetitive typing, especially for commonly used phrases, email responses, or code snippets. Moreover, TextExpander supports dynamic fill-ins, allowing users to personalize snippets with variable fields such as names, dates, and placeholders, further improving efficiency and accuracy in document creation.
In addition to text expansion, TextExpander offers advanced features such as snippet organization, sharing, and synchronization across multiple devices. Users can organize snippets into groups for easy access and management, while team collaboration features enable sharing of snippets and standardized text across team members. Furthermore, synchronization ensures that users’ snippet libraries stay up-to-date across all devices, whether they’re working on desktop computers or mobile devices, facilitating seamless workflow integration and boosting productivity across the board.
TextExpander has three pricing plans: Individual at $3.33, Business at $8.33, Growth at $10.83, and Enterprise which you will need to contact sales for quotation.

Time Management Technique: Pomodone
Pomodone is a popular time management technique inspired by the Pomodoro Technique, which involves breaking work into intervals separated by short breaks. Pomodone takes this concept a step further by integrating with task management tools like Trello, Todoist, Asana, and more, to streamline the workflow. Users can set timers for work sessions, typically ranging from 25 to 30 minutes, followed by short breaks. These intervals are known as “Pomodoros,” and they help maintain focus and productivity by leveraging the principles of timeboxing and frequent breaks.
One of the key features of Pomodone is its flexibility and customization options. Users can adjust the length of Pomodoros and breaks to suit their preferences and work rhythms. Additionally, Pomodone offers insights and analytics, allowing users to track their productivity over time and identify patterns in their work habits. By combining the Pomodoro Technique with task management integration and analytics, Pomodone provides a comprehensive solution for improving time management and productivity.
Pomodone is a free innovative desktop tool.

Password Manager: LastPass
LastPass is a widely used password management tool that offers secure storage and easy access to passwords and other sensitive information. With LastPass, users can store their login credentials, credit card details, secure notes, and more in an encrypted vault, accessible through a master password or biometric authentication. This eliminates the need to remember multiple passwords or write them down, enhancing security and convenience for users.
One of the key features of LastPass is its cross-platform compatibility, allowing users to access their passwords and data from various devices and browsers. Whether on a desktop, laptop, smartphone, or tablet, LastPass ensures that users can securely log in to websites and apps with ease. Additionally, LastPass offers features such as password generation, autofill, and secure sharing, further simplifying password management and enhancing online security.
LastPass has two sets of pricing plans billed annually:
- Single users and families: Free, Premium at $3 per month, and Families at $4.
- Business: Teams at $4 per user per month and Business at $7 per user per month.

Screen Brightness Regulator: F.lux
As a user seeking to optimize your desktop environment, consider incorporating F.lux, a screen brightness regulator, into your workflow for reduced eye strain and improved sleep quality. F.lux is a tool that adjusts your screen’s color temperature according to the time of day, reducing the blue light emitted by your computer. This can help alleviate eye strain, especially when working long hours. Additionally, by reducing blue light exposure in the evening, F.lux promotes better sleep quality by supporting your body’s natural sleep-wake cycle.
Unlike other tools, F.lux is easy to use and can be customized to suit your preferences. By dimming the harsh glare of your screen, it creates a more comfortable viewing experience, whether you’re browsing web pages, working on documents, or scrolling through social media. With F.lux running in the background, you can focus on tasks more comfortably and efficiently, allowing you to capture ideas without the added strain on your eyes.
F.lux is free to use, but the Corporate Edition price starts at $24 for the first 10 devices.

Website Blocker: Cold Turkey
Cold Turkey is a powerful innovative tool designed to help users overcome digital distractions and stay focused on their tasks. With its intuitive interface and customizable features, Cold Turkey allows users to block access to distracting websites, apps, and even specific web pages for designated periods. By setting up blocklists and schedules, users can create a distraction-free environment tailored to their needs, enabling them to concentrate on their work or studies without interruptions.
One of the standout features of Cold Turkey is its robust blocking capabilities, which go beyond simple website blocking to include applications and even the entire internet if desired. Users can choose between different blocking modes, such as complete block, time-based limits, or recurring schedules, providing flexibility in managing digital distractions. Additionally, Cold Turkey offers features like locked mode, which prevents users from circumventing blocks, and break reminders to encourage healthy work habits.
Cold Turley costs $39.00 for a one-time purchase with a 7-day free trial.

Stay Focused: Forest
Forest is an innovative productivity app that utilizes gamification to help users stay focused and avoid distractions. The concept is simple yet effective: users plant virtual trees when they start a focused work session, and the tree grows as long as they refrain from using their phones. However, if they succumb to distractions and leave the app to check their phone, the tree withers and dies. This visual representation of productivity encourages users to maintain their focus and resist the temptation to engage in non-work-related activities.
One of the unique aspects of Forest is its integration with environmental causes. As users complete focused work sessions and grow virtual trees, they earn points that can be used to plant real trees through the organization Trees for the Future. This gamified approach not only motivates users to improve their productivity but also allows them to make a positive impact on the environment. With its blend of productivity enhancement and environmental consciousness, Forest offers a refreshing and meaningful approach to time management.
Forest, the app designed to enhance focus, operates on a freemium model. The complimentary version enables basic tree planting and time monitoring. Upgrading grants access to premium features such as more tree varieties and background sounds, available for a one-time purchase starting from approximately $1.99.
